If your computer does not have such a drive, letters A and B can be used for other drives and removable media. It is not recommended to manually assign letters A, B, and C to logical and removable drives on your computer.īefore changing the drive letter, make sure the drive is not occupied by any process or program. The letters A and B were originally reserved for floppy drives. What Letters Can Be Used for Drives?įor PC logical drives, you can use 26 letters of the Latin alphabet: from A to Z. Change its letter if you are not satisfied with the choice of the OS setup wizard. When installing Windows, the letter D may be assigned to the optical drive. The second reason is when you want to clean up the system storage on the PC. The operating system and applications are installed on the C drive. Usually, they are assigned letters C and D. If important files are located on the same drive where the operating system is installed, data may be lost in case of Windows crash. In order not to lose data, one physical disk is divided into two logical ones.

If you need a specific USB drive letter, you should assign it manually. The USB drive letter won’t be saved and may differ if you use multiple USB drives. The Windows registry will save the drive letter that was assigned for this drive. However, you can change the letter assigned by the operating system to a letter that suits your needs. Windows automatically assigns a letter to each logical and removable drive on your PC.
